Problem 5(a)

A 23-station transfer line has been logged for 5 days (a total of 2400 min). During this time, there were a total of 158 down-time occurrences on the line. The accompanying table identifies the type of downtime occurrence, how many occurrences, and how much total time for the type of occurrence.

[Type of occurrences] Number of occurrences. Total minutes lost

Tool-related causes at stations [104] [520] Mechanical failures at stations [ 21] [189] Other miscellaneous stations failures [ 7 ] [26] Associated with the transfer mechanism [26] [78]

The transfer line performs a sequence of machining operations, the longest of which takes 0.42 min. The transfer mechanism takes 0.08 min to index apart from one station to the next position. Assuming no parts removal when the line jams, determine the following characteristics for this line for the 5-day period:

  1. a) How many parts are produced?

  2. b) Downtime proportion.

  3. c) Production rate and production time.

  4. d) Frequency rate p associated with the transfer mechanism breakdowns.
